What Are The Different Types Of Top-Quality Garden Rooms You Can Integrate Into Your Hertfordshire Hardscaping Masterplan

Integrating a top-quality garden room into your hardscaping master plan in Hertfordshire can transform your outdoor space into a harmonious and highly functional environment. The key is choosing the right style that complements your existing features, such as patios, stone paths, and retaining walls. Here are the most popular types of garden rooms that blend beautifully with a well-designed landscape.

Modern Minimalist Studios

Sleek, flat-roofed structures with large windows and clean lines that pair effortlessly with contemporary paving and geometric hardscape designs.

Traditional Timber Cabins

Crafted from natural wood, these garden rooms bring warmth and charm to rustic or cottage-style gardens with stone or brick hardscaping.

Composite-Clad Rooms

Durable and low-maintenance, composite-clad rooms offer a clean, modern look and are perfect for homes with mixed-material hardscaping.

Glass Garden Rooms

Framed with metal or timber, glass garden rooms maximise natural light and work well near water features or open patios, creating a seamless indoor-outdoor flow.

Multipurpose Pods

Compact and versatile, these rooms are ideal for small gardens or integrated hardscape corners, functioning as offices, studios, or retreat spaces.

By selecting the garden room style that aligns with your hardscaping theme and functional needs, you can elevate your Hertfordshire property with a structure that adds balance, beauty, and utility all year round.

What Are Some Tips For Caring And Maintaining Your Top-Quality Garden Room In Hertfordshire So It Continues To Complement Your Hardscaping Design

A top-quality garden room adds long-term value and beauty to your Hertfordshire landscape, especially when it's well cared for. To ensure it continues to enhance your hardscaping design, regular upkeep and thoughtful maintenance are essential. Here are some helpful tips to keep your garden room in excellent condition.

Clean Exterior Surfaces Regularly

Wash the cladding, windows, and roof with mild soap and water to remove dirt, algae, and debris that can build up and dull the structure’s appearance.

Seal And Treat Wood Components

If your garden room features timber, apply protective treatments annually to preserve its finish and prevent weather damage.

Inspect For Structural Wear

Check for signs of wear such as cracks, leaks, or loose fittings, particularly after storms or seasonal changes, and address issues promptly.

Maintain Surrounding Hardscaping

Keep the connecting pathways, stone borders, or patio areas around your garden room clean and free of overgrowth to preserve visual harmony.

Manage Ventilation And Moisture

Ensure proper airflow inside the garden room to avoid dampness, and clean gutters or rooflines to direct water away from both the room and nearby hardscaping features.

By following these care tips, your garden room will continue to complement your Hertfordshire hardscaping layout beautifully, providing style, functionality, and lasting outdoor enjoyment year after year.
